One Time Assistance to Small and Marginal Farmers for Purchase of Small Farm Implements (OTA-SFI)
West Bengal
Agriculture
Farmers
Financial Assistance
Small Farm Implements
Details
“One Time Assistance to Small and Marginal Farmers for Purchase of Small Farm Implements (OTA-SFI)” under the Farm Mechanization Umbrella Scheme, was launched on 12 February, 2013 by the Agriculture Department, Government of West Bengal with the purpose to aid the farmers in procuring manually operated small farm implements necessary for agricultural operations.
Features: Financial support will be provided mostly for manually operated tools like sprayer, manually operated paddy thresher, cono weeder, weeder, drum-seeder, solar light trap, chaff cutter, seed bin, seed tray, seeder etc. and battery operated sprayers and PVC pipes for carrying water etc. under OTA-SFI.
Area of Operation: The scheme is applicable uniformly throughout the State, except Kolkata district.
Benefits
Pattern Of Assistance:
- Maximum ₹10,000/- or 50% of total indicative price of purchased manually operated machinery/implement whichever is lower.
Available Equipment:
- A list of different manually operated machinery/implements is provided in Annexure-III (Page No. 37). Available models of different farm machinery /implements as mentioned in Annexure-III along with indicative price will be published in Matirkatha portal by the SPMT before starting of online application of the beneficiary .Combination of machinery/equipment from the list can be purchased within the subsidy limit. But, maximum two nos. implements of the same item may be chosen by the applicant. However, battery operated sprayers and PVC pipes for carrying water will also be eligible under this component.
Note:
- No machine/equipment will be procured by the Government. The Government will only release subsidy as back ended subsidy against procurement by the beneficiaries as per their choice under FSSM with Bank Loan. The subsidy will be released through DBT mode to the beneficiaries for OTA-SFI.
- The subsidy will only be applicable for purchase of farm machinery/equipment from the approved Farm machinery Manufacturers and Dealers as enlisted in the Departmental portal.
- A beneficiary or his/her spouse will not be eligible to apply afresh before completion of 4(four) years from release of the last subsidy for any type of machinery under OTA-SFI from the State under this Guidelines.
Eligibility
- Individual farmers registered under Krishak Bandhu (New) Scheme.
Or,
Groups like SKUS/PACS/FPO/FPC/FIG/SHG duly graded /LAMPS etc approved/recognized by any Govt Institution/Departments.
- The age of the beneficiary should be minimum 18 years at the time of application.
Exclusions
- A beneficiary or his/her spouse will not be eligible to apply afresh before completion of 4(four) years from release last subsidy for any type of machinery under any Farm Mechanization scheme( FSSM, OTA-SFI, FMB/FMH & CHC) from the State under this Guidelines.
- An employee/retired employee of State Government, Statutory Bodies, Government Undertakings, Panchayats, Municipal Corporations/ Municipalities, Local Bodies, Government Aided Educational Institutions etc. is not eligible.
Application Process
Online
Registration Process:
Step 02: Fill in all the mandatory details in “Applicant Registration” form.
Step 03: Verify all the details and click on “Sign Up”.
Application Process:
Step 02: Enter Voter Card no, Password and select Season then click on “Log In”.
Step 03: Fill in all the mandatory details in the application form.
Step 04: After successful submission of online application, hard copies of print out of the application with acknowledgement receipt, recent passport size photograph and other prescribed documents (self-attest, if required) will have to be submitted to the office of the Assistant Director of Agriculture of the concerned Block within the stipulated period.
Step 05: The applicant will get one time edit option in the specified field after submission of application through online mode but before submission of hard copy to the office of the Assistant Director of Agriculture of the concerned Block. No edit option will be allowed once hard copy is submitted.
Step 06: The serial number generated in the online application to be referred in all cases.
Helpline Desk: 8336957298 (10.00 am to 6.00 pm)
Note: Online application of beneficiary farmers/entrepreneurs will have to be done in Matirkatha/ FMS portal after due advertisement in leading dailies, Departmental website.
Documents Required
- Identity proof (EPIC/Voter ID card),
- Aadhar of Applicant & Spouse for individual application,
- Bank Account details (Active),
- Active mobile no,
- Land Particulars,
- Krishak Bandhu ID No (Visit here to Check your Krishak Bandhu ID),
- Name of machinery/equipment/ implement,
- Name of manufacturer etc. to be selected from the Departmental Portal.
